      Hi all.

      When converting PDFs to DWGs or DXFs, in readiness for a SketchUP import, I normally just use Adobe Illustrator. I've received a set of plans from the local council as PDFs but every time I convert them Illustrator generates two files, one a DWG the other a PNG. When I try importing the DWG I get the 'Alert - error importing' message. I've tried finding out why the Illustrator export is creating two files but no luck. Equally can't find out why SketchUp wont take the files. Has any one had a similar issue when trying to get a PDF to an AutoCad file and in turn into SketchUp?

        sometimes a pdf doesn't contain real vector lines but an image of vector lines instead. Maybe that's why the conversion generates 2 files and you get the error.

        If that's the case you can try some image2xdf programs or trace them by hand.
